Output 6819fc9f25ae614fb1fd1b903aa384b077f5feb42358d67fdd0da41059e383fb:8

value
551121883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b8a8af46329e5a5c23ba517544bb293bb651c35 OP_EQUAL
address
377qkz1J8KahYV8kZ7auCWaMbXxEnrEBnG
transaction
6819fc9f25ae614fb1fd1b903aa384b077f5feb42358d67fdd0da41059e383fb
spent
true